How to install sw-nginx-module-label in CentOS/RHEL 7 (x86_64)
Global key-value labels for dynamic configuration
Important: The Plesk control panel must be installed on your server before using this repository.
Install
# The Plesk control panel must be installed on your server.
sudo yum -y install https://extras.getpagespeed.com/release-latest.rpm
sudo yum -y install https://epel.cloud/pub/epel/epel-release-latest-7.noarch.rpm
sudo yum -y install yum-utils
sudo yum-config-manager --enable getpagespeed-extras-plesk
sudo yum -y install sw-nginx-module-label
Description
The label module allows defining global key-value labels in NGINX configuration. These labels can be used in variables for request processing, logging, or dynamic configuration. This is useful for adding metadata to requests for observability and routing purposes. After installation, enable this module by running: plesk sbin nginx_modules_ctl --enable label
